OAG, the provider of a data platform for the global travel industry, has acquired Infare, a provider of competitor air travel data, from private equity firm Ventiga Capital in a deal valuing the combined entity at over $500m.
Both management teams will continue in the combined group and will retain a shareholding in the business with Vitruvian Partners providing fresh financial backing.
OAG and Infare believe that together, there is a significant opportunity for them to better provide airline partners and the wider travel ecosystem with high-quality data and innovative solutions.
Through the acquisition, OAG now employs 300 employees globally across 10 offices.
